Pet's info: Bird | Conure | Male | unneutered
Could there be something different wrong with my bird? He was diagnosed with a respiratory infection by the vet a week and a half ago and prescribed antibiotics every 12 hours for two weeks. He is still sneezing and producing wet discharge from his nares. Other than that he is fine. He’s eating, drinking, vocalizing and playing like normal. His weight is staying the same as well. Sometimes I see him shake but it’s not constantly and he’s not puffed up.

Thanks for reaching out about Raimu. Were any diagnostics test performed (radiographs, blood work)? Nausea, upper respiratory disease, gastritis, are all possible causes, many of which are not treated with antibiotics. Providing heat support in the 80-85 F range can give some comfort. Not all antibiotics treat all infections, so maybe a different antibiotics or longer treatment period.
